ROSSO is of a ruby red bright color with slight reflections of pomegranate and it has an optimum texture. The first impression in the nose is captivating and shows a complex fruitiness including a hint of dried red plums, sour cherries and candied citrus fruits. After that you can observe a hint of herbs of hay, aromatic herbs, myrtle berries and bay as well as impressions of flowers as for example bloomed violets and eucalyptus. In the mouth the perception is fresh and at the same time warm, comfortable and pleasant. The wine opens to its “young” but soft and harmoniously integrated tannins; the finish is long, fruity and spicy with a harmonic and persistent body.
A red blend of Cabernet Sauvignon, Cabernet Franc and Merlot grapes grown in Montello in clay-like soil. There is a village, called Nervesa della Battaglia, situated on the hills of the Montello in the province of Treviso, Veneto, Italy, land of vines and wine. There are our vineyards which we cultivate in a compatible and intelligent way. There is an on-going research in the vineyards that shortly will abolish all chemicals by just induce the plant to use its natural self-defence. This is why it is called “Vino Libero”.
Grapes were harvested from the end of September for Merlot and late October for both Cabernets, followed buy ageing in oak for 15-24 months.
